Natural Bridge, Springbrook National Park

This spectacular natural rock formation features a 16-meter waterfall cascading through an ancient volcanic cave, creating one of Australia's most photographed natural wonders. The site offers excellent hiking trails and is famous for its blue glowworm displays after dark, providing a magical evening adventure just 45 minutes from most glamping locations.

Currumbin Wildlife Sanctuary

Home to over 1,400 native animals, this award-winning sanctuary allows visitors to hand-feed kangaroos, cuddle koalas, and watch crocodile feeding demonstrations. The sanctuary's treetop challenge and adventure course provide additional thrills for active families, while the Aboriginal cultural experiences offer deep insights into local indigenous heritage.

SkyPoint Observation Deck

Located 230 meters above sea level in the Q1 building, this observation deck offers 360-degree views of the entire Gold Coast region. Visitors can see from Byron Bay to Brisbane on clear days, making it perfect for sunset viewing and photography, with the added excitement of the SkyPoint Climb experience for adventure seekers.

Burleigh Head National Park

This coastal park features exceptional surf breaks, scenic walking trails, and abundant wildlife including echidnas and over 100 bird species. The park's elevated location provides stunning ocean vistas and is renowned for its rainforest remnants that represent the last coastal rainforest in Southeast Queensland.

Miami Marketta Weekend Markets

Operating Friday and Saturday nights, these vibrant markets showcase over 180 food vendors, live music, and local artisans in a carnival-like atmosphere. The markets feature cuisine from around the world, craft beer gardens, and entertainment that creates an authentic local cultural experience perfect for evening exploration.
